The MergeWarden deduplication endpoint accepts batches of candidate customer records and returns canonical merge decisions with confidence scores. On-call engineers should retry failed batches at most twice, as the matcher is deterministic. All requests must authenticate against the internal Holloway gateway; for emergency manual runs, use the service key below.

gateway credential: qvz23-XSZTNBjrucz4Q49XMT1TuVw

When the service account driving the Tollgate rules engine is locked out, fee evaluation falls back to the static table, which does not reflect current carrier surcharges or the zone-based overrides configured in Gristmark. Security reviewer sign-off is required before proceeding. Confirm the lockout event in the audit stream, verify no active incident involves the rules datastore, and notify the on-call owner. Once sign-off is logged, restore access using the recovery passphrase noted below.

vault phrase of yaduf-yajop = lamath-kelix-aldion-zorius-ulaox-eliax-gorox-norok-fenael-fenath-julael-pelius-belius-druion

Re: handler init in `onInvoke` — plugin authors, please move heavy setup out of the request path. The Fernlight runtime reuses warm containers, but cold starts still pay full module load, and several plugins are importing the entire Quarrel toolkit at the top level. Lazy-load what you can and keep init under the budget we enforce. The cold-start limits the runtime applies are shown below.

tuning constants:
THRESHOLDS = {
    "kelix": 280,
    "druvan": 756,
    "oliael": 399,
}

Onboarding note for the Drossel security review: we're carving the user module out of the Hartwick monolith into its own service. Auth tokens are dual-issued during cutover; sessions are validated by both codebases until week six. All extraction scripts run under a scoped service account. To open the sealed review bundle, enter the recovery passphrase:

strongbox words: druiel-frador-brieth-druys-fenys-zorwyn-zorael